    INFLUENCE OF STRAIN ACCUMULATION ON MICROSTRUCTURE OF ALUMINUM 1100 IN THE TWIST EXTRUSION

    Nowadays, Severe Plastic Deformation (SPD) methods are at the focus of material researchers and among these methods, Twist Extrusion (TE) is one of promising ones to pave the way of commercialization. In this Investigation the magnitude of strain distribution along 4 selected paths of sample after 3 passes of Twist Extrusion were investigated by computer simulation and its influence on aluminum 1100 microstructure by experimental tests. ABAQUS 6.5 software based on FEM was applied for the former and 70 mm length samples with cross-section of 18*28 mm were exploited for the latter. According to the simulation results, corner, middle of small side, middle of long side and center of the cross-section are placed from maximum to minimum magnitude of strain respectively. Theses achievements were verified with metallographic images in aspect of metal flow and grain size as well.
